===================== Hazards Identification =====================
LD50 LC50 Mixture:N/K
Routes of Entry: Inhalation:YES Skin:YES Ingestion:NO
Reports of Carcinogenicity:NTP:NO IARC:NO OSHA:NO
Health Hazards Acute and Chronic:EYE OR SKIN CONTACT MAY CAUSE
DISCOMFORT BY DEFATTING ACTION OF SOLVENT.REPEATED SKIN CONTACT MAY
CAUSE DERMATITIS.
Explanation of Carcinogenicity:NONE
Effects of Overexposure:INHALATION:TEMPORARY
DIZZINESS,HEADACHE,POSSIBLE NAUSEA;SYMPTOMS DISAPPEAR WHEN EXPOSURE
CEASES.EYES:DISCOMFORT.SKIN:DISCOMFORT;DERMATITIS FROM REPEATED
CONTACT.INGESTION:N/K .
Medical Cond Aggravated by Exposure:RESPIRATORY AND CARDIOVASCULAR.
======================= First Aid Measures =======================
First Aid:INHALATION:REMOVE PATIENT TO FRESH AIR.EYES:FLUSH WITH LARGE
AMOUNTS OF WATER FOR AT LEAST 15 MINUTES.SKIN:WASH THOROUGHLY AND
REMOVE SATURATED CLOTHING.IF SYMPTOMS PERSIST,GET MEDICAL
ATTENTION.INGES TION:CALL MD IMMEDIATELY .
===================== Fire Fighting Measures =====================
Flash Point Method:SCC
Flash Point:105F;41C
Lower Limits:0.7%
Upper Limits:N/K
Extinguishing Media:FOAM,CARBON DIOXIDE,DRY CHEMICAL,WATER FOG.
Fire Fighting Procedures:USE NIOSH/MSHA APPRVD SCBA & FULL PROT EQUIP
.COOL EXPOSED CNTNRS W/ WATER SPRAY TO REDUCE PRESS.AVOID BRTHING
VAPORS.FIGHT AS VOLATILE LIQUID FIRE.
Unusual Fire/Explosion Hazard:KEEP AWAY FROM HEAT,SPARKS AND OPEN
FLAME.HAZARDOUS DECOMP PROD:CARBON DIOXIDE,CARBON MONOXIDE,POSSIBLE
ACROLEIN.
================== Accidental Release Measures ==================
Spill Release Procedures:REMOVE SOURCES OF IGNITION AND PROVIDE
VENTILATION.LARGE SPILLS:SCOOP UP WITH NON-SPARKING TOOLS.PROVIDE
RESPIRATORY PROTECTION IF REQUIRED.SMALL SPILLS:PICK UP WITH
ABSORBENT MATERIALS.
Neutralizing Agent:N/K
====================== Handling and Storage ======================
Handling and Storage Precautions:STORE AWAY FROM HEAT,SPARKS,AND OPEN
FLAME.AVOID PROLONGED SKIN CONTACT.DO NOT BREATHE SPRAY MIST.
Other Precautions:GROUND CNTNRS WHEN POURING;KEEP FREE FALL < A FEW
INCHES TO PVNT STATIC SPARKS.AVOID SPONTANEOUS COMBUST OF CONTAMED
RAGS & EASILY IGNIT ORG ACCUM BY IMMED IMMERSION IN WATER.EMPTY
CNTNRS RETAIN HAZ P ROPERTIES.DO NOT WELD,(SEE SUPP DATA)
============= Exposure Controls/Personal Protection =============
Respiratory Protection:NIOSH/MSHA APPROVED RESPIRATOR APPROPRIATE FOR
EXPOSURE OF CONCERN .RESPIRATOR FOR ORGANIC VAPORS.
Ventilation:LOCAL AND GENERAL VENTILATION NECESSARY TO KEEP AIR
CONCENTRATION BELOW TLV .
Protective Gloves:NEOPRENE RUBBER.
Eye Protection:CHEMICAL WORKERS GOGGLES .
Other Protective Equipment:EYE WASH STATIONS AND SAFETY SHOWERS SHOULD
BE AVAILABLE.
Work Hygienic Practices:WASH HANDS AFTER USE,BEFORE EATING OR USING
WASHROOM.
